Memory care in Pittsburgh provides secured environments for Alzheimer's and dementia with trained staff, locked exits, and structured cognitive programs. Expect $4,800–$5,800/month — typically 25–35% above standard assisted living in the same metro.
Ask about elopement protocols, staffing ratios on secured units, and whether the community can transition residents from assisted living to memory care on the same campus as needs progress.

How Families Pay for Care in Pennsylvania
Most families in Pennsylvaniapay privately through savings, home equity, long-term care insurance, or VA Aid & Attendance. PA CHC Waiver / OPTIONS Program may help eligible residents with care services in participating settings — but assisted living room and board is typically still private pay.
Screening limits in Pennsylvania are approximately $2,829/month income and $2,000 in countable assets for individuals. Pennsylvania's Community HealthChoices (CHC) serves nursing-home eligible individuals.

Does Medicaid Pay for Memory Care in Pittsburgh?
Room and board is usually private pay. Pennsylvania's PA CHC Waiver / OPTIONS Program may cover care services for eligible residents in participating communities — not housing costs in standard memory care.
Screening limits in Pittsburgh: income ~$2,829/mo, assets ~$2,000. Waiver waitlists are common — apply early.

True Cost of Memory Care in Pittsburgh
Advertised base rates in Pittsburgh average ~$5,200/month, but level-of-care add-ons, medication management, community fees, and deposits raise the realistic monthly range to approximately $6,480–$8,308/month. Estimated first-month total including move-in fees: $10,000.

Verify Communities Before Touring in PA
Pennsylvania assisted living is regulated by PA Department of Human Services. Search official records before you tour — advertised marketing claims may not reflect recent survey citations.
- Search PA provider directory by county
- Request survey results from the facility
- Red flag: License sanctions or provisional status
- Red flag: Frequent medication error citations
- Red flag: Poor family references after tour

What is the difference between assisted living and memory care in Pittsburgh?▾
Assisted living supports daily activities like bathing and medications. Memory care adds secured dementia units with specialized staff. Many Pittsburgh campuses offer both — ask about transition policies if needs may change.
What should I ask on a memory care tour in Pittsburgh?▾
Ask about secured unit staffing ratios, elopement prevention, dementia training requirements, and how the community handles sundowning or aggression. Request the most recent state survey and ask specifically about citations related to wandering or medication errors.
